Simon Zebo will not travel to with the rest of the squad for their matches against Southern Kings and the Cheetahs in the PRO14.
The full-back's part in Munster's 20-19 victory over in the quarter-finals was short lived after he was forced off in 24th minute with a hamstring injury.
The severity of the injury has not been disclosed by the Irish province but he is not named among the 28-strong party to tour George and Bloemfontein.
His replacement Darren Sweetnam will also remain this side of the equator after ‘picking up a knock' against Toulon.
Awaiting a semi-final against upon their return from South Africa, the squad trained in Cape Town today prior to journeying to CJ Stander's hometown of George for the first tie.
Stephen Fitzgerald provides cover for head coach Johann van Graan among the back three options, with Keith Earls (knee) out of action for six weeks.
While 20-year-old scrum-half Jack Stafford could be in line to make only his third appearance for the team as a late inclusion.
The Kings will be looking to produce a strong response after a Marty Banks penalty consigned them to a narrow 35-36 defeat against Benetton almost a fortnight ago.
